RE: fabricating a cowl
I do it the "hard way".
Sand/carve a block of foam to the shape/contour I want.
Cover it with some scrap low temp film.
Apply 2 layers of 2 oz fiberglass cloth (or more depending on cowl size ) with finishing resin.
Let dry 24 - 48 hours
Sand and fill as needed
Make an X in the open area through the film and pour in a LITTLE gasoline (do this outside )
Come back in 20 minutes and scoop out the "sludge" and film
Wash thoroughly with soap an water.
Reshape cowl to desired final shape and let dry for an additional 72 hours to harden up.
Prime and paint.
You will have a lightweight cowl that is substantially more durable than the "Pepsi" bottle and a lot more heat resistant also.
